This exhibition, by award-winning artist, Maz Jackson, www.mazjackson.eu, celebrates the Voyage of St Brendan the Navigator. Maz's work features a series of egg tempera paintings, limited edition woodcut prints, handmade books and an 8 metre linen scroll depicting the amazing story of Brendan, a 5th century Irish abbot who is said to have discovered America, 900 years before Columbus, on his quest to find the Paradise Island of Saints. There are over 100 versions of this tale, in several languages, as it crosses between truth and legend, and links with many cultures and travellers of the time.
